Flat Glass Market Analysis

The Asia flat glass market is on a positive growth trajectory, supported by robust construction activities, technological advancements, and a shift towards sustainable practices. The growth is attributed to the increasing construction activities across the emerging economies of the region such as India, China, and Indonesia. Architectural segment is anticipated to witness the highest penetration in the forthcoming years due to the increasing construction of green buildings. Coated flat glass reflects a large amount of solar heat, which makes it important to be used in the exterior portion of the building. Increasing building and construction spending and manufacturing growth are all factors propelling the demand for the product in the region. Since the past few years, China has emerged as the largest construction market in the world. This can be illustrated by the fact that China accounted for over 41% of the world’s total construction spending in 2018. Rising infrastructural developments are boosting construction industry in the country, which is expected to positively impact the demand for flat glass in architectural applications in the country. However, due to the COVID-19 pandemic in the country which continued till March 2020, housing activities is likely to be restricted for a short term period. Construction activities across the country halted its activities as the pandemic became reality. Market Dynamic

Market Drivers Rapid Growth in the Construction Industry : The construction sector is a primary driver of the flat glass market in Asia, particularly in countries like China and India. The region has experienced significant urbanization and infrastructure development, leading to increased demand for flat glass in residential, commercial, and industrial buildings. For instance, China is recognized as the world's largest construction market, with substantial investments in new infrastructure projected during its 14th Five-Year Plan (2021-2025), emphasizing energy efficiency and green building development. This surge in construction activities not only boosts the demand for flat glass for windows, facades, and other architectural applications but also aligns with government regulations promoting energy-efficient buildings, which can consume 40%-60% less energy compared to traditional structures. • Growing Demand for Energy-Efficient Solutions : There is an increasing demand for energy-efficient glass products across Asia, driven by rising awareness of sustainability and energy conservation. Governments in the region are implementing regulations to promote the use of energy-efficient materials in construction, which enhances the appeal of flat glass, particularly low-emissivity (Low-E) glass. This type of glass minimizes heat transfer, thereby improving thermal insulation in buildings and reducing energy consumption. The growing focus on renewable energy sources, including solar power, is also contributing to the demand for flat glass, as it is a crucial component in solar panels. The shift towards sustainable building practices and the need to harness renewable energy are significant factors propelling the flat glass market in Asia. Market Challenges Fluctuating Raw Material Prices : One of the primary challenges in the Asia flat glass market is the volatility of raw material prices. The production of flat glass relies on key raw materials such as silica, soda ash, and limestone, which can experience price fluctuations due to factors like supply chain disruptions, geopolitical tensions, and changes in demand. These fluctuations can lead to increased production costs, which may squeeze profit margins for manufacturers. As a result, companies may struggle to maintain competitive pricing while ensuring product quality, which can hinder market growth and profitability. • Stringent Government Regulations on Carbon Emissions: As countries across Asia increasingly prioritize sustainability and environmental protection, regulations aimed at reducing carbon footprints are becoming more common. These regulations can impose additional compliance costs on flat glass manufacturers, requiring investments in cleaner technologies and processes. While these efforts are essential for promoting environmental sustainability, they can also create financial burdens for companies, particularly smaller players that may lack the resources to adapt quickly to new regulations. This challenge may slow down the growth of the flat glass market as companies navigate the complexities of compliance while striving to meet demand. Market Trends Increasing Demand from the Construction Industry : The construction sector is a significant driver of the flat glass market in Asia, particularly due to rapid urbanization and infrastructure development in countries like China and India. The demand for flat glass is primarily fueled by its extensive use in architectural applications, such as windows, facades, and doors, which enhance both the aesthetic appeal and energy efficiency of buildings. Governments across the region are also promoting green building practices through regulations that encourage energy-efficient designs, leading to a higher consumption of flat glass products, particularly low-emissivity (Low-E) glass. This trend is expected to continue, as the construction industry remains the largest end-user segment, contributing substantially to market growth. • Growing Demand for Energy-Efficient Solutions: There is a rising awareness of sustainability and energy conservation across Asia, driving the demand for energy-efficient glass products. This trend is supported by government initiatives aimed at reducing energy consumption in buildings and promoting renewable energy sources. The use of flat glass in solar panels is increasing due to its properties, such as high strength and low reflection, which are essential for harnessing solar energy effectively. As countries invest in solar energy infrastructure, the demand for flat glass is expected to grow, further bolstering the market.

Tampered glass is leading the flat glass market in the Asia-Pacific region primarily due to its superior safety features and increasing demand from the construction and automotive industries. The rise of tempered glass can be attributed to its enhanced strength and durability compared to regular glass, making it an ideal choice for various applications. In the construction sector, tempered glass is favored for its ability to withstand extreme temperatures and impact, which is crucial for high-rise buildings and facades where safety is paramount. As urbanization accelerates in countries like China and India, the demand for robust building materials is surging, and tempered glass meets this need effectively. Additionally, the automotive industry is increasingly adopting tempered glass for windshields and windows, as it provides better safety in case of accidents, shattering into small, blunt pieces rather than sharp shards. This trend is bolstered by stringent safety regulations and consumer preferences for safer vehicles. Furthermore, the aesthetic appeal of tempered glass, combined with its energy efficiency properties, positions it as a preferred material in modern architectural designs. The ongoing growth of the construction and automotive sectors in the Asia-Pacific region is expected to sustain the demand for tempered glass, solidifying its leadership in the flat glass market. The Asia-Pacific float glass market is leading the flat glass market primarily due to the region's rapid urbanization, construction boom, and growing emphasis on energy-efficient buildings. The Asia-Pacific region, particularly countries like China and India, is experiencing a surge in construction activities driven by rapid urbanization and economic development. Float glass is extensively used in various construction applications, including windows, facades, doors, and interior partitions, contributing to the overall aesthetics and functionality of buildings. The growing preference for float glass in the construction industry can be attributed to its high light transmission, optical clarity, and adaptability. Additionally, the increasing focus on sustainability and energy efficiency in buildings is a major growth driver for the float glass market in the region. Float glass plays a crucial role in creating structures that meet these requirements, as advanced glass varieties with improved thermal insulation properties help minimize heat transfer within buildings, leading to reduced energy consumption for heating and cooling. This trend aligns with the growing emphasis on green building practices and the pursuit of Leadership in Energy and Environmental Design (LEED) certification for both residential and commercial structures. The rising popularity of solar energy is another significant growth driver for the float glass market in Asia-Pacific. Solar panels, a key application area, require float glass to provide a clear and durable surface, allowing them to capture maximum sunlight and convert it into electricity. As governments around the world prioritize renewable energy sources, the demand for solar panels and, consequently, float glass, is expected to continue rising in the coming years.

Flat Glass Market Regional Insights

China is leading the flat glass market in the Asia Pacific primarily due to its robust construction industry, driven by rapid urbanization and significant infrastructure development initiatives. The flat glass market in China has seen remarkable growth, positioning the country as the largest producer and consumer of flat glass in the Asia Pacific region. This dominance is largely attributed to China's extensive investment in construction and infrastructure projects, particularly under initiatives like the 14th Five-Year Plan, which emphasizes sustainable development and energy efficiency. This surge in construction activity is fueled by urbanization, with millions of people migrating to cities, thereby increasing the demand for residential, commercial, and public buildings. Additionally, China's status as the world's largest automotive market further drives the demand for flat glass, as it is extensively used in vehicle manufacturing for windows, windshields, and sunroofs. The combination of a booming construction sector, significant automotive production, and government support for infrastructure projects creates a favorable environment for the flat glass market, ensuring China's leadership position in the Asia Pacific region.
